Pittsburgh Pirates Betting Preview

The Pittsburgh Pirates (38-58, 12-37 Away) are going through their worst period of the season after losing eight consecutive games. Pittsburgh was swept by the Mariners and Royals, and now is in jeopardy of getting swept at the hands of the Twins. Following a tight 2-1 loss in Game 1, the Pirates succumbed to a 12-4 defeat on Saturday. Mike Burrows took the loss after allowing six runs on five hits with one strikeout and three walks in 1.1 innings.

This season, the Pirates average 3.39 runs per game (30th in the MLB) on a .230/.301/.340 triple-slash. When it comes to pitching, the Pirates’ staff has a 3.68 ERA (9th) and 1.20 WHIP (3rd). Bryan Reynolds leads the Pirates with a .225 batting average, ten home runs, and 46 RBI this season.

Mitch Keller will take the mound for the Pirates on Sunday. The 29-year-old right-hander has a 3-10 record in 19 starts this year with a 3.58 ERA and 1.17 WHIP in 113.0 innings.

Minnesota Twins Betting Preview

The Minnesota Twins (47-48, 28-19 Home) lost to the Detroit Tigers and Miami Marlins on the road but answered with two series wins against the Tampa Bay Rays and Chicago Cubs at home. The Twins edged out the Pirates in Game 1 of the current series and then secured a comfortable 12-4 victory last night. Byron Buxton had a five-hit game and recorded a cycle on his bobblehead day, the first cycle in Target Field’s history. Willi Castro and Kody Clemens led the offense with three RBI apiece, while Travis Adams was credited with the win.

This year, the Twins average 4.16 runs per game (21st in the MLB) on a .239/.309/.394 triple-slash. When it comes to pitching, the Twins’ staff has a 4.14 ERA (22nd) and 1.25 WHIP (13th). Byron Buxton leads the Twins with a .286 batting average, 21 home runs, and 55 RBI this season.

The projected starting pitcher for the Twins is Simeon Woods Richardson, who is 5-4 in 13 starts this season, with a 4.08 ERA and 1.32 WHIP in 68.1 innings.
